A Drain That Keeps Clogging Is Telling You Something

Store-bought drain cleaner and a plunger can knock down a single clog, but if the same drain backs up again a few weeks later, chemicals aren’t fixing anything, they’re masking it. Recurring clogs are usually caused by grease buildup, tree roots in the sewer line, bellied or damaged pipe, or years of buildup narrowing the line from the inside. In Chicago’s older housing stock especially, original clay or cast iron sewer lines are common culprits.

We use real diagnostic tools, not guesswork, to find out what’s actually happening in your line before recommending a fix.

A few things can buy you time between visits: avoid pouring grease down kitchen drains, use drain covers to catch hair in bathroom drains, and don’t rely on chemical drain cleaners as a repeat fix, they can actually damage older pipe over time. If a drain is slow in more than one fixture at once, that’s usually a sign the problem is further down the line than a single clog, and worth having looked at before it becomes a backup.

Can tree roots really get into a sewer line?

Yes, it’s common in older neighborhoods with mature trees. Roots find their way into small cracks or joints and grow, eventually blocking the line.
